La Traviata, opera in three acts by Giuseppe Verdi premiered at Teatro la Fenice, Venice, March 6, 1853. Opera’s original pretty woman throws a gala party at her Paris apartment and meets the young man who will forever change her destiny. Frequent guests Steven White and John Hoomes return to conduct and direct the southwestern premiere of this mesmerizing new production of La Traviata.

Arizona Opera will give three performances of La Traviata from Feb. 28 to March 2 at Symphony Hall in downtown Phoenix. Ticket prices range from $25 to $135.
